# Log sampling for the Wrennet notification service
# This service emits roughly 40k log lines per minute at peak, so we
# sample INFO at 5% and keep WARN/ERROR at 100%. If support needs full
# traces for an incident, flip sample_rate to 1.0 for no more than one
# hour — the sink fills quickly. Sampled logs are written to the store below.

replica DSN, yadup-hahig: mongodb://gilys_svc:Mx@db-5f8f.norvasoft.internal:5432/eliion

Subject: DR drill next Thursday — dark mode caveat

Hi! Welcome aboard. During Thursday's disaster-recovery drill we'll fail over the Lanternfield admin dashboard to the warm standby in the Orvale region. Heads up: dark-mode support on standby is half-baked, so some panels render white-on-white. Toggle light mode before the drill or you'll be squinting. To unlock the standby admin account during the drill, use the recovery passphrase just below.

vault phrase of yaduf-yajop = lamath-kelix-aldion-zorius-ulaox-eliax-gorox-norok-fenael-fenath-julael-pelius-belius-druion

### Step 7: Enable the new reset flow

For the eng sync: the revamped password reset in Hollowgate replaces emailed links with short-lived codes verified server-side. Old reset tokens remain valid until the deprecation date, after which the legacy endpoint returns a redirect to the new flow. Before flipping the switch in each environment, verify the token service is on the latest build and apply the configuration values below.

config for faduf-yahap:
[lamvan]
team = rusael
access_code = ac_ac22dc
owner = druius.istdor
host = lamvan.novacio.example
port = 8443
peer = soreth.xolmario.corp
salt = 0768e68d
pin = 8310